Should I Be Worried About A Brown Discharge During Pregnancy?

Hi I'm 29y/o, I am on my seventh month of pregnancy. I've been discharging brown spots for four days now,without feeling any vaginal pain. I have already consulted my OB-gyne and made some test but everything turns to be normal. I still worry because untill now I still have a continuous discharges

OBGYN 's  Response
Hello,
If the fetal movements are normal, if there is no evidence of any fetal jeopardy on clinical assessment and sonogram as well as doppler studies, stress test may be done. A Cardiotocogram also may be helpful. If everything is fine with the baby, you may then be examined with a speculum to see if there is any local cause for the discharge. A urinalysis also can be done to note any infection. If everything comes out normal, please take adequate rest in left lateral position and relax. Wish you safe motherhood.
